Car Accidents

The average number of car accidents in the US per year is 6 million. Most of us get in a car every day of the week, to commute to work, go to the shops, take weekend trips, visit the family, and so on. Depending on the type of car and which roads you drive on, you can be more or less likely to experience a serious injury. With the frequency at which we use our cars and the massive number of accidents every year, it is logical that we should be aware of our legal rights in the event of an accident.

Depending on the circumstances, a driver can be found at fault for the accident, and if you have been injured in a car accident caused by an at-fault driver, you may be entitled to compensation.

A driver is at fault when they speed, disregard road conditions, or drive dangerously. These actions endanger other road users, so they are liable for the damage caused. Accidents Involving Commercial Vehicles

If you drive a semi-truck or another big commercial vehicle or regularly share the roads with these massive trucks, you will be aware of how dangerous they can be. The Missouri State Highway Patrol found that in 2019 there were nearly 16000 crashes nationwide involving large commercial vehicles.

Truck crashes tend to result in greater injuries and damages than other motor vehicle accidents, which result in larger medical bills, so more significant losses for accident victims. Motorcycle Accidents

Riding a motorcycle is for some a life-long passion, for others a thrill, and for some a practical mode of transport. Whatever the reason for your journey, if you have been injured in a motorcycle accident, you likely received greater injuries than you would have in a car, as motorcycles are much less protected and secure. 

A motorcyclist has a higher risk of traumatic injuries and fatal injuries than car drivers, and these serious injuries can have long-lasting effects on their lives, and on their loved ones as well.
